When your pet needs care, pet insurance in Oklahoma pays back a percentage of covered vet bills, typically 50% to 100% based on the provider, once you've met your deductible for the year. Base policies cover accidents and illnesses, with most insurers offering optional wellness plans for routine care like vaccines, flea prevention and dental cleanings. Coverage isn't required by Oklahoma law, so the decision comes down to your pet's specific profile and your financial situation.
